查看INFORMATION_SCHEMA.SCHEMATA 表中的信息。

查看INFORMATION_SCHEMA.TABLES 表中的信息。

查看INFORMATION_SCHEMA.COLUMNS 表中的信息。

查看INFORMATION_SCHEMA.STATISTICS 表中的信息。

查看INFORMATION_SCHEMA.CHARACTER_SETS 表中的信息。

查看INFORMATION_SCHEMA.COLLATIONS表中的信息。

使用CREATE DABASE语句创建school数据库。

将school数据库的字符集设为utf-8。

在school数据库下创建stu_info表,包括stuno varchar(10)、stuname varchar(8)、stubir date、stuage int;创建表course,包括courno varchar(3)、courname varchar(10)、schyear date、credit int;创建stuandcour表,包括stuno varchar(10)、courno varchar(3)、grade int。


使用SHOW、DESCRIBE语句查看所建的表。


使用ALTER TABLE语句将stuinfo表的表名改为stuinfo,并且增加stugender varchar(4)字段,将course表中courno字段的类型改为varchar(5)。


将前边建的表复制到test数据库中,如果没有test数据库就新建一个。

删除test数据库中的course表。

创建stuinfo表上stuno的索引。

创建stuandcour表上stuno字段和courno字段上的多列索引。

删除创建的索引。

创建stuinfo表上的单源视图。

创建stuinfo表和stuandcour上的多源视图,包含stuno、stuname、courno、grade。

分别通过访问information_schema的views表和tables表,查看已经创建好的视图;使用DESCRIBE语句查看已经创建好的视图。

使用SELECT语句查询创建好的视图。

MySQL数据库对象管理相关推荐

  1. MYSQL 数据库对象管理实验

    MySQL数据库对象管理 [实验2-1]查看INFORMATION_SCHEMA.SCHEMATA表中的信息. [实验2-2]查看INFORMATION_SCHEMA.TABLES表中的信息. [实验 ...

  2. mysql数据库对象管理_MySQL管理与优化(15):优化数据库对象

    优化数据库对象 优化表的数据类型: 可通过PROCEDURE_ANALYZE()对当前应用的表进行分析,语法: SELECT * FROM tb_name PROCEDURE ANALYSE() 范例 ...

  3. MySQL数据库 日志管理、备份与恢复

    MySQL数据库 日志管理.备份与恢复 一.MySQL日志管理 MySQL的默认日志保存位置为/usr/local/mysql/data 日志开启方式有两种: 通过配置文件或者是通过命令 通过命令修改 ...

  4. mysql数据库对象关系映射

    http://www.2cto.com/database/201310/248690.html mysql数据库对象关系映射 1.对"对象关系映射"的理解 a.对象:可以理解为ja ...

  5. MySQL数据库如何管理与维护_mysql数据库的管理与维护

    mysql数据库的管理与维护 云服务器(Elastic Compute Service,简称ECS)是阿里云提供的性能卓越.稳定可靠.弹性扩展的IaaS(Infrastructure as a Ser ...

  6. KingbaseES数据库对象管理工具

    目录 1. 简介 2. 启动数据库对象管理工具 3. 管理和配置数据库服务器 3.1. 实例管理 3.2. 数据库管理 3.3. 模式管理 4. 对象管理 5. 安全管理 5.1. 用户管理 5.2. ...

  7. MySQL数据库基本管理

    文章目录 MySQL数据库基本管理 1.设置Mysql密码 2.MySQL连接工具与方式 2.1.MySQL自带的连接命令工具 2.2.第三方工具连接 3.MySQL配置文件 4.统一字符集编码 5. ...

  8. 数据库人大金仓KingbaseES 数据库对象管理工具连接错误(实例创建失败)问题解决办法

    目录 特别注意!需要跟下图一致! 解决方案一 解决方案二 解决方案三 可能遇见的问题 错误原因 最终效果 特别注意!需要跟下图一致! 然后检查!如果无报错再点击确定,否则连接不上数据库. 经常性的报错 ...

  9. Go web 开发数据库管理平台,利用远程过程调用(RPC)实现对MySQL数据库的管理和使用

    Go web 开发数据库管理平台,利用远程过程调用(RPC)实现对MySQL数据库的管理和使用 前言 做DBA,最基本的工作就是需要管理公司的数据库系统.工作中,常常需要维护的数据库数量是非常多的.小 ...

最新文章

  1. Unity 播放音频文件
  2. opengl嵌入pyqt5编译的分割窗口中
  3. 操作系统是如何使用重定位表的
  4. Acwing第 5 场周赛【未完结】
  5. spring的aop的动态代理机制都有哪些_Spring学习(4):Spring AOP
  6. 线性代数中的矩阵消元法,求逆
  7. Java并发编程的艺术(十)——Java中的锁(5)
  8. 玩转oracle 11g(21):修改为静态监听
  9. JAVA 简单的抽奖程序
  10. 支付宝第三方登录接口调用
  11. b站上的计算机课程有哪些,B站课程排行榜,这届大学生最爱学什么?
  12. 计算机电子表格计算怎么做,excel表格如何做总计|excel表格总计教程
  13. 内网渗透学习-Windows信息收集
  14. 电动汽车基于Origin的数据分析
  15. 蓝桥 卷“兔”来袭编程竞赛专场-08列置换加密 题解
  16. 【CSDN AI 周刊】No. 005 | 高精地图在无人驾驶中的应用
  17. Unity检视面板重构(OnInspectorGUI重写)
  18. 17.你知道哪些设计模式,它们在JDK源码中是怎么体现的
  19. UILabel的使用
  20. 同态加密Paillier

热门文章

  1. Python爬虫笔记三:微博登录(出师未捷身先死 长使英雄泪满襟)
  2. 简单最短路径问题编程c语言,最短路径动态规划问题及C语言_实现.pdf
  3. 在艳遇的6个小时里,我们都说了啥?
  4. Java基础语法-条件语句
  5. 接口(基本接口和函数式接口)
  6. Markdown编辑器模式使用LaTex编辑数学公式入门
  7. 使用cmake安装nuget
  8. 刀剑斗神传只显示11个服务器,与官方服务器互通 《刀剑斗神传》电脑版即将上线...
  9. Allegro专题【2】——元器件封装制作
  10. Shell编程之概述